[ ] Verify the Crumbline order-cutoff rule before sealing: bakery orders placed after 14:00 must roll to the next production day, no exceptions during the ceremony window. Confirm the cutoff job is paused, witnesses are logged, and the signing shard is mounted. The vault will prompt you for the recovery passphrase below.

unlock words, fafog-tajop: fendor-kasix

Ticket: Goods lift access — Thornely Depot. Hiya, logging this for the contractor crew starting Monday. The goods lift is strictly for deliveries and kit, so please don't let anyone ride it with just a coffee and a laptop. Book slots via the Facilities board to avoid clashing with the morning pallet runs. The lift lobby door is keypad-controlled; use the code below.

door code, kadup-hahap: bdg-CLLJDL-16701731

**Q: Why did my request get a 429 from the Tollgate gateway?**

Tollgate enforces per-service token buckets: 200 requests/minute default, bursts up to 50. Limits are keyed on the calling service identity, not IP. If you're reviewing code that retries on 429, check it honors the Retry-After header and backs off exponentially — hammering the gateway triggers a temporary ban. Custom limits require a quota entry in the gateway config repo, approved by the platform team. For quota increases or disputes, email the gateway owners at the address below.

escalation mailbox, fahaf-bajep: druael@lumiccorp.internal

Hey — handing off the cold-start work on the Brimjet handlers. Short version: pre-warming helps the checkout path but not the report generators, and bumping memory past 512 made things worse. I left flame graphs and a tuning diary for whoever picks this up next. Everything's collected on the internal page below:

runbook for kawip-tafog: https://argocd.nelvrohq.internal/build